Ricoh USA Vice President of Diversity Salaries in Washington, DC

The average Ricoh USA Vice President of Diversity in Washington, DC earns an estimated $196,577 annually. Ricoh USA's Vice President of Diversity compensation is $27,855 less than the US average for a Vice President of Diversity.

In Washington, DC, The HR Department at Ricoh USA earns $2,808 more on average than the Design Department.

Vice President of Diversity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Vice President of Diversity at companies similar size to Ricoh USA reported making $278,742, while the average male Vice President of Diversity at similar sized companies reported making $252,263.

Vice President of Diversity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Asian or Pacific Islander Vice President of Diversity at companies similar size to Ricoh USA reported making $327,333, while the average Hispanic or Latino Vice President of Diversity at similar sized companies reported making $111,000.
